batyr’s Program Facilitators play a key role in delivering batyr’s preventative mental health education programs across secondary schools, universities, workplaces, and community settings.
This role involves facilitating and coordinating engaging and interactive sessions, creating safe spaces for open conversations about mental health, and ensuring young people feel heard and supported. Program Facilitators use a dynamic and conversational approach to connect with diverse audiences, adapting their facilitation style to meet different needs. They lead group activities, introduce and debrief stories shared by batyr’s lived-experience storytellers, and foster an environment where participants feel empowered to engage.
In addition to facilitation, Program Facilitators manage pre- and post-program administration to ensure smooth program delivery and measure impact.
We are a preventative youth mental health charity created and driven by young people for young people. We empower young people with the confidence and skills to overcome tough times and look out for each other. We work to create stigma-free communities that champion young people’s mental health and well-being. Our vision is a world where all young people lead mentally healthy and fulfilling lives.
